-- pico8lib strings library
-- by sparr
------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- unambiguous string serialization of arbitrary objects
-- alternate condensed strings included as comments
local function repr(o)
local visited_tables = {} -- track visited tables to avoid infinite recursion
local visited_tables_num = 0
local visited_functions = {}
local visited_functions_num = 0
local function _repr(o)
if (o == true) return "<true>"
-- if (o == true) return "t"
if (o == false) return "<false>"
-- if (o == false) return "f"
if (o == nil) return "<nil>"
-- if (o == nil) return "n"
if (type(o) == "function") then
if (visited_functions[o]) return "<function[" .. visited_functions[o] .. "]>"
-- if (visited_functions[o]) return "<f[" .. visited_functions[o] .. "]>"
visited_functions_num += 1
visited_functions[o] = visited_functions_num
return "<function[" .. visited_functions_num .. "]>"
-- return "<f[" .. visited_functions_num .. "]>"
end
if (type(o) == "string") then
-- escape "s and \s in the string, and quote it
es = "\""
for i=1,#o do
local c = sub(o,i,i)
es = es .. (c == '"' or c == "\\" and "\\" or "") .. c
end
return es .."\""
end
if type(o) == "number" then
-- fall back on full 0xnnnn.nnnn representation if necessary for accuracy
local numstr = "" .. o
return tonum(numstr) == o and numstr or tostr(o,true)
end
if (type(o) == "table") then
local function tablerepr(t)
if (visited_tables[t]) return "<table[" .. visited_tables[t] .. "]>"
-- if (visited_tables[t]) return "<t[" .. visited_tables[t] .. "]>"
visited_tables_num += 1
visited_tables[t] = visited_tables_num
local head = "<table[" .. visited_tables_num .. "]{"
-- local head = "<t[" .. visited_tables_num .. "]{"
local arraykeys = {}
local r = head
for i = 1, #t do
r = r .. (i == 1 and "" or ",") .. _repr(t[i])
arraykeys[i] = true
end
for k,v in pairs(t) do
if not arraykeys[k] then
r = r .. (r == head and "" or ",") .. "[" .. _repr(k) .. "]=" .. _repr(v)
end
end
return r .. "}>"
end
return tablerepr(o)
end
end
return _repr(o)
end
------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- replacement tostr() that serializes tables
-- all versions ", ..." can be removed to save tokens if you never use tostr(number,true)
local _tostr = tostr
-- this version respects __tostring and prints array values in order without keys
local function tostr(n, ...)
if type(n) == "table" then
local m = getmetatable(n)
if m and m.__tostring then
return m.__tostring(n, ...)
else
local f, s = {}, "{" -- "[table:{" avoids ambiguity with literal strings that look like tables
for i = 1, #n do
s = s .. (i == 1 and '' or ",") .. tostr(n[i])
f[i] = true
end
for k, v in pairs(n) do
if not f[k] then
s = s .. (s == "{" and '' or ",") .. tostr(k) .. "=" .. tostr(v) -- mishandles reserved words that require ["key"]
end
end
return s .. "}" -- .. "]" to match less ambiguous alternative above
end
end
return _tostr(n, ...)
end
-- this version prints all keys, in unpredictable order
local function tostr(t, ...)
if type(n) == "table" then
local s = "{"
for k, v in pairs(t) do
s = s .. (s=="{" and '' or ",") .. tostr(k, ...) .. "=" .. tostr(v, ...) -- mishandles reserved words that require ["key"]
end
return s
end
return _tostr(t, ...)
end
------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- returns n*32768 as a string
-- 0x0000.0001 is "1", 0x7fff.ffff is "2147483647", and 0x8000.0000 is "-2147483648"
local function int32_to_str(n)
local sign, out, digit = sgn(n) < 0 and "-" or "", ""
n = abs(n)
while n > 0 do
digit = n % 0x.000a * 256 * 256
n = n / 10
out = tostr(digit) .. out
end
return sign .. out
end
------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- formats a number as hexadecimal with no 0x prefix or zero padding
-- originally from https://www.lexaloffle.com/bbs/?tid=30910
local function hex_unpadded(v)
local s, l, r = tostr(v, true), 3, 11
while sub(s, l, l) == "0" do l += 1 end
while sub(s, r, r) == "0" do r -= 1 end
return sub(s, l, r == 7 and 6 or r)
end
-- this version optionally prints minus prefix instead of twos complement negative numbers
local function hex_unpadded(v, n)
if (v<0 and n) n, v = 1, abs(v)
local s, l, r = tostr(v, true), 3, 11
while sub(s, l, l) == "0" do l += 1 end
while sub(s, r, r) == "0" do r -= 1 end
return (v and "-" or "") .. sub(s, l, r == 7 and 6 or r)
end
------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- turns "ab2c4de" into "abccdddde"
local function rle_decode(str)
local out, count = "", ""
for i = 1, #str do
local char = sub(str, i, i)
if tonum(char) then
count = count .. char
else
for j = 1, (tonum(count) or 1) do
out = out .. char
end
count = ""
end
end
return out
end
-- support for escaped digits and backslash as \\1 ... \\9 and \\\
-- turns "a3\\12bc" into "a111bbc"
local function rle_decode(str)
local out, count, esc = "", ""
for i = 1, #str do
local char = sub(str, i, i)
if char == "\\" and not esc then
esc = true
elseif tonum(char) and not esc then
count = count .. char
else
for j = 1, (tonum(count) or 1) do
out = out .. char
end
count=""
end
end
return out
end
------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- replace fnd with rep in str
-- 58 tokens
-- originally from https://www.lexaloffle.com/bbs/?pid=72818
-- "yes. please use it!" - shiftalow [2020-02-07 02:19]
local function replace(str, fnd, rep)
local out = ''
while #str > 0 do
local tmp = sub(str, 1, #fnd)
out = out .. (tmp ~= fnd and sub(str, 1, 1) or rep or '') -- final or is optional if rep is mandatory
str = sub(str, tmp == fnd and 1 + #fnd or 2)
end
return out
end
-- 66 tokens, 5% faster than 58 token implementation
local function replace(str, fnd, rep)
local out, i = '', 1
while i < #str - #fnd + 2 do
local tmp = sub(str, i, i + #fnd - 1)
if tmp == fnd then
out = out .. (rep or '') -- "( or '')" is optional if rep is mandatory
i += #fnd
else
out = out .. sub(str, i, i)
i += 1
end
end
return out
end

------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- wrap a long string to fit on the screen
local function wrap(str)
local out = ""
for i=1,#str,32 do
out = out .. (i>1 and "\n" or "") .. sub(str,i,i+31)
end
return out
end
-- this version supports wide glyphs, although they might extend past the end of the screen
-- this version supports an optional max width
local function wrap(str, m)
local out, w, m = "", 0, m or 32
for i=1,#str do
local char = sub(str,i,i)
local cw = char > "\127" and 2 or 1
w += cw
if w > m then
out = out .. "\n"
w = cw
end
out = out .. char
end
return out
end
------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- split a string on a delimiter, return a list of strings
-- split("abc,def,",",") returns {"abc","def",""}
local function split(str, delim)
local out, pos = {}, 0
for i=1, #str do
if sub(str, i, i) == delim then
add(out, sub(str, pos, i - 1))
pos = i + 1
end
end
add(out, sub(str, pos))
return out
end
-- split a string on multiple delimiters, return an n-dimensional array of strings
-- splitd(",a,b;c,d|e,f;","|",";",",") returns {{{"","a","b"},{"c","d"}},{{"e","f"},{}}}
local function splitd(input, delim, ...)
local out, pos = {}, 0
if type(input) == "string" then
for i = 1, #input do
if sub(input, i, i) == delim then
add(out, sub(input, pos, i - 1))
pos = i + 1
end
end
add(out, sub(input, pos))
end
if ... then
for i = 1, #out do
out[i] = splitd(out[i], ...)
end
end
return out
end
------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- center align string at given x coordinate
-- x defaults to 64 (screen center)
local function str_center(str, x)
return (x or 64) - #str * 2
end
-- support for wide glyphs
local function str_center(str, x)
local w = 0
for i=1,#str do
w += sub(str,i,i) > "\127" and 4 or 2
end
return (x or 64) - w
end
------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- substring function with length instead of end position
-- ssub(a,b) == sub(a,b,b)
-- ssub(a,b,c) == sub(a,b,b+c)
local function ssub(str, idx, len)
return sub(str, idx, idx + (len or 0))
end
